Kasten
Veeam Kasten (formerly Kasten K10) is an enterprise-grade, Kubernetes-native data protection platform. It delivers backup and recovery, disaster recovery, application mobility, ransomware resilience, and virtual-machine (KubeVirt) protection through policy-driven automation, and runs inside the customer's own Kubernetes cluster. Its programmable surface is a set of Kubernetes Custom Resources (policies, restore points, backup/restore/export actions) plus an in-cluster REST API served through the K10 gateway, authenticated with Kubernetes bearer tokens. Kasten was acquired by Veeam and its brand now sits under Veeam's Kubernetes data-protection line.
